GuassDB与MySQL数据库对比解析
guassdb mysql

首页 2025-06-23 18:55:49



GaussDB与MySQL:深度对比与选择策略 在当今数字化时代,数据库作为信息系统的核心组件,其性能、稳定性、扩展性以及生态支持能力直接关系到企业的业务效率和竞争力

    在众多数据库产品中,GaussDB(华为自主研发的关系型分布式数据库)与MySQL作为业界知名的数据库解决方案,各自拥有独特的优势和应用场景

    本文将从性能、可靠性、扩展性、生态支持、成本效益等关键维度对GaussDB与MySQL进行深入对比,旨在为企业用户提供一个全面、客观的选型参考

     一、性能对比:高效与稳定的双重考验 GaussDB:极致性能,面向大数据场景 GaussDB采用了分布式架构设计,能够轻松应对海量数据的存储与查询需求

    其内置的智能执行引擎和高效的压缩算法,显著提升了数据查询和处理速度

    特别是在OLAP(在线分析处理)场景中,GaussDB展现出卓越的性能,能够秒级响应复杂查询,满足大数据分析的实时性要求

    此外,GaussDB支持多模数据库能力,即在同一套系统中提供关系型、图数据库、时间序列等多种数据模型,这种灵活性极大地拓宽了其应用场景

     MySQL:经典之选,兼顾性能与易用性 MySQL作为开源关系型数据库管理系统,凭借其成熟的技术体系、良好的兼容性和易用性,成为众多中小型应用的首选

    MySQL在OLTP(在线事务处理)领域表现出色,能够高效处理大量并发事务,确保数据的一致性和完整性

    MySQL社区版还支持丰富的存储引擎选择,如InnoDB、MyISAM等,用户可以根据具体需求灵活配置,以达到最佳性能表现

     二、可靠性对比:数据安全与业务连续性的基石 GaussDB:高可靠,强容错 GaussDB采用了全链路数据保护机制,包括数据冗余存储、自动故障切换、数据强一致性保障等,确保在硬件故障或网络异常情况下,业务能够迅速恢复,数据零丢失

    其内置的智能运维系统,能够实时监控数据库运行状态,提前预警潜在风险,大大提升了系统的可靠性和稳定性

    此外,GaussDB还支持跨数据中心部署,实现数据异地容灾,进一步增强业务连续性

     MySQL:成熟机制,灵活备份恢复 MySQL同样提供了多种数据备份和恢复策略,如逻辑备份(mysqldump)、物理备份(Percona XtraBackup)等,确保数据的可靠性和可恢复性

    MySQL的主从复制、半同步复制等技术,有效提升了数据的可用性和容灾能力

    尽管在高端容错和自动化运维方面可能不如GaussDB那样全面,但对于大多数中小型应用而言,MySQL的可靠性机制已经足够满足需求

     三、扩展性对比:适应业务增长的需求 GaussDB:无缝扩展,支撑大规模应用 GaussDB的分布式架构使其具备近乎线性的水平扩展能力,可以轻松应对从TB级到PB级的数据增长

    无论是增加节点以提升计算能力,还是扩展存储以容纳更多数据,GaussDB都能实现平滑过渡,无需停机维护

    这种强大的扩展性,使得GaussDB成为处理大数据量、高并发访问场景的理想选择

     MySQL:灵活扩展,适用于不同阶段 MySQL虽然主要作为单机数据库使用,但通过主从复制、读写分离等技术,也能在一定程度上实现读写分离和负载均衡,提高系统的处理能力和扩展性

    对于需要更高扩展性的场景,MySQL Cluster或基于MySQL的分布式数据库解决方案(如Vitess)提供了集群部署的选项,虽然配置和管理相对复杂,但也能在一定程度上满足大规模应用的需求

     四、生态支持:丰富的工具与社区资源 GaussDB:华为生态,专业服务 GaussDB作为华为云计算战略的重要组成部分,享有华为强大的技术支持和服务体系

    华为提供了从咨询设计、部署实施到运维优化的全方位服务,确保用户能够高效、安全地使用GaussDB

    同时,GaussDB积极融入华为开源生态,与华为云、Kubernetes等无缝集成,为用户提供更加灵活、高效的云原生数据库服务

     MySQL:开源领袖,广泛支持 MySQL作为开源数据库的代表,拥有庞大的用户群体和活跃的社区支持

    从开发工具(如MySQL Workbench)、监控工具(如Prometheus+Grafana)到第三方扩展(如各种存储引擎、中间件),MySQL的生态系统极其丰富,几乎涵盖了数据库管理的所有方面

    这种广泛的生态支持,使得MySQL成为学习和使用成本相对较低的选择

     五、成本效益分析:性价比考量 GaussDB:高端定位,价值导向 GaussDB以其卓越的性能、高可靠性和强大的扩展性,更适合于对数据库性能有极高要求的大型企业或关键业务系统

    虽然初期投入可能较高,但长期来看,其高效的数据处理能力、低维护成本和良好的ROI(投资回报率),使得GaussDB成为追求极致性能和业务连续性的企业的优选

     MySQL:灵活部署,成本友好 MySQL以其开源、灵活、易于部署的特点,成为成本敏感型企业和初创公司的首选

    无论是自建服务器部署还是利用云服务提供商的托管服务,MySQL都能提供灵活多样的部署选项,满足不同预算和需求

    虽然在高并发、大数据量处理方面可能不如GaussDB高效,但对于大多数中小型应用而言,MySQL的性价比无疑更具吸引力

     结论:选择适合您的数据库解决方案 综上所述,GaussDB与MySQL各有千秋,选择哪一款数据库,关键在于企业的具体需求、业务规模、技术栈以及对性能、可靠性、成本的综合考量

    GaussDB以其卓越的性能、高可靠性和强大的扩展性,更适合处理大数据量、高并发访问、对业务连续性要求极高的场景;而MySQL则以其开源、易用、成本友好的特点,成为中小型应用、初创公司以及对数据库性能要求不那么极致的企业的理想选择

    在做出决策前,建议企业充分评估自身需求,结合技术团队的能力、未来业务发展规划,以及供应商的服务和支持能力,做出最适合自己的选择

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道